Mammotion YUKA Mini Robot Lawn Mower (600H)
The Mammotion YUKA Mini Robot Lawn Mower (600H) stands out as an ideal choice for homeowners with small to medium-sized yards up to 0.3 acres who want a hassle-free, wire-free mowing experience. Weighing just 23 pounds, it features a compact design with adjustable cutting heights from 2 to 3.5 inches and a 7.5-inch cutting width. Thanks to its advanced AI vision and NetRTK positioning, it eliminates the need for boundary wires. It can navigate slopes up to 50% and avoid obstacles with over 200 object recognition capabilities, ensuring efficient, reliable lawn care without manual effort.

ECOVACS Goat O1000 LiDAR Robot Lawn Mower
For those seeking a wire-free robotic mower that navigates complex yards with ease, the ECOVACS Goat O1000 LiDAR stands out. Its dual-lidar system, including HoloScope 360° and precise 2 cm positioning, allows it to automatically map and navigate even shaded areas, under trees, or fences—no GPS needed. Designed for lawns up to 1/4 acre, it offers edge-to-edge trimming with an integrated TruEdge trimmer, reducing manual effort. Equipped with AI vision, 3D ToF LiDAR, and obstacle avoidance, it detects over 200 obstacle types safely. Controlled via an app, it’s customizable, easy to set up, and ideal for complex yard layouts.

MOVA LiDAX Ultra 3000 AWD Robot Lawn Mower
The MOVA LiDAX Ultra 3000 AWD stands out with its wire-free, RTK-free navigation, making it ideal for large, obstacle-rich lawns up to 0.75 acres. Equipped with 360° 3D LiDAR and AI dual vision, it creates centimeter-accurate maps for precise mowing without boundary wires. It handles slopes up to 80% and obstacles over 2.4 feet thanks to four powerful hub motors and an advanced suspension system that prevents tipping. With a wide 15.8-inch cutting width and adjustable height, it delivers efficient, professional-quality trimming. Its smart obstacle detection and continuous updates guarantee safe, reliable operation, all managed remotely via a user-friendly app.

Navigation Technology Options
Choosing the right navigation technology is essential for guaranteeing your AI robot lawn mower can efficiently and accurately navigate your yard without wires. Advanced vision systems like AI vision, LiDAR, or dual-camera setups enable the mower to create real-time maps and detect obstacles without manual input. Some models use 3D LiDAR for centimeter-accurate obstacle detection and boundary recognition, improving precision. Navigation methods such as AI obstacle avoidance, virtual mapping, and real-time detection help guarantee complete coverage while minimizing manual adjustments. Multiple sensors, including ToF sensors and GPS alternatives, enhance reliability in complex environments with trees, fences, or shaded areas. The right technology allows the mower to handle slopes, narrow passages, and intricate yard layouts with minimal effort, ensuring thorough and efficient mowing.

Battery Life Duration
Battery life duration plays a significant role in how effectively an AI robot lawn mower can cover your yard without frequent interruptions. Longer battery life means the mower can handle more area on a single charge, boosting efficiency. Most models offer between 1 to 3 hours of runtime, depending on factors like grass thickness, slope, and weather conditions. High-capacity batteries are especially important for larger lawns or tricky terrains, ensuring the mower completes its task before needing a recharge. Some models come with quick-charging batteries, reducing downtime and maximizing productivity. When choosing a mower, consider your yard size and terrain, as these directly impact how long the battery lasts and how often you’ll need to recharge. This way, you’ll select a mower that keeps up with your yard’s demands.
Weather Resistance Levels
Have you considered how weather conditions might impact your lawn mower’s performance? Weather resistance levels are vital because they determine whether your mower can handle rain, snow, or high humidity. An IPX6 rating means the mower can withstand powerful water jets, making it suitable for wet weather cleaning and mowing. Moisture-resistant features help protect internal electrical parts from water damage, guaranteeing longevity. Mowers with higher weather resistance ratings are typically more durable and reliable in unpredictable outdoor conditions. Proper weather resistance also means your mower can safely return to its charging station or storage during storms, reducing downtime and maintenance costs. Choosing a mower with good weather resistance ensures consistent performance, no matter what the weather throws at you.
